U.S. regulator sees no evidence of Wells Fargo sales problem at other banks
Sept 12 (Reuters) - One of the U.S. regulators who fined Wells Fargo & Co over abusive sales practices said he sees no evidence of similar problems occurring at other banks "on any kind of systematic basis."
The remark on Monday by Consumer Financial Protection Bureau Chief Richard Cordray came during a television interview with CNBC.
